预涂层厚度对铝硅镀层热成形钢涂装性能的影响
Effect of pre-coating thickness on coating properties of Al-Si hot forming steel
【摘要】 使用粗糙度测试、循环腐蚀测试、扫描电镜、辉光放电光谱等方法研究了预镀层厚度对铝硅涂层热成形涂装性能的影响,结果表明:预涂层厚度减小显著改变了热成形后的镀层显微形貌,使常规镀层的枝晶状相改变为薄镀层的颗粒状相,对粗糙度Ra值和磷化性能影响较低;镀层减薄未对电泳漆膜附着力、油漆后耐蚀性产生明显影响。
【Abstract】 The paintability of Al-Si coated hot forming steel with different pre-coating thickness is studied by roughness test,cyclic corrosion test,scanning electron microscopy and glow discharge spectrometry. The results indicate that decreasing the coating thickness significantly impacts the morphology of the coating after hot forming,changing from the dendrite crystals of common coating to the granular phase of thin coating. However,it shows little impact on the roughness Ra and phosphating properties. In addition,thinning of the coating exhibits no obvious effect on the adhesion of electrophoretic paint film and corrosion resistance.
